    I recently had the experience of a lifetime and that was to drive a 458, 488 and an F8 (all Spiders) in Maranello on the same day. As a matter of fact, I am still here and recovering from the exuberance in Bologna so I wanted to quickly share my experience of these three beauties. Ten years ago I was in Maranello and test drove a California and that was my first Ferrari experience. Last year I bought a 2010 Cali in TDF blue that I really love and I am having a blast with. But that Ferrari golden carrot is always dangling so I wanted to see what the difference is between my Cali and the three super cars that many consider to be some of the best Ferraris ever. Without making this out to be a lengthy YouTube type of review I will cut to the chase. The 30 minute drive in 488 was a bit disappointing. It lacked the Ferrari feeling that I was hoping to achieve. The 30 minute drive with the 458 was much better than the 488. It sounded so much better than the 488 and the experience was a bit more raw and down to earth fun. My only wish is that I had the 458 longer. Finally, the F8 experience was the ultimate driving fantasy with the 458 a real close second. I had a mountain drive experience with this 720hp monster and I took full advantage of everything it had to offer. The shifting and steering was so sharp and the acceleration was phenomenal. You really have to be in total concentration mode to run this car as the power can get away from you quickly. But this is the real question as I will probably never have the opportunity to own one of these cars ( never say never?). Does my Cali driving experience overall hold up against what I have experienced on my Maranello adventure? The answer is an absolute YES! The Cali does not have the specs that these three cars have but man does it check all my fun boxes. Now which car would I choose if I had the choice? I would say that the F8 Spider is the one for me followed by the 458.

    Thanks Doug. I am a sucker for TDF Blue Ferraris so I had to get this one when I saw it. It has Daytona seats, backup camera and carbon steering wheel with F1 lights. I did a brake light mod to it that changes the stock brake lights to the round lights by the trunk. I feel this is a better look and I got all the specs for the change on FerrariChat in case you are interested. It also is a 2+; in other words it only has the luggage bench behind the driver seat with leather luggage straps instead of the 2 micro seats. I do plan on lowering it with Novitec springs along with 15mm spacers to complete the look I desire.
